Output 3c02631ce99d9d0dad6f44ac717c86a5b6a5c3debaea0626c60bbcaa3748db06:2

value
59345874245
script pubkey
OP_0 OP_PUSHBYTES_20 2498d026d1018c688e305383e7b29f31807c5f7e
address
tb1qyjvdqfk3qxxx3r3s2wp70v5lxxq8chm7ak6930
transaction
3c02631ce99d9d0dad6f44ac717c86a5b6a5c3debaea0626c60bbcaa3748db06
confirmations
80546
spent
true